Sierra Leone’s Foreign Minister Assured in the UAE

Sierra Leone’s Foreign Minister Assured in the UAE

Sierra Leone’s Minister of Foreign Affairs & International Cooperation, Samura Kamara (in photo 3rd from right) this week led a four-man delegation to the Minister of State for Foreign Affairs in United Arab Emirates (UAE), H.E. Dr. Anwar Mohammed Gargash.  (Photo: Dr. Samura and team in the UAE)

Members of his delegation comprised, Siray Alpha Timbo, Ambassador designate to the UAE, Siray Alpha Timbo, (in photo-2nd from left)  Eric Gamanga (1st from right), Director of Asia & Middle East Division in Sierra Leone’s Foreign Office(1st from right) and Bahige Annan (in photo 1st from left), Sierra Leone’s representative in Dubai.

Speaking on the telephone line from Abu Dhabi, the official capital of the UAE last night, Siray Timbo says they discussed a wide range of issues of mutual interest.

According to Timbo, Minister Samura praised the UAE for the excellent bilateral relations between the two sister countries. He said Sierra Leone was looking forward to cooperation with the UAE in various investment opportunities and development projects and expressed admiration on the ongoing comprehensive development in the UAE.

In their meeting, the UAE Minister reportedly expressed profound thanks and appreciation for the courtesy call paid by Dr. Samura Kamara and his delegation and assured them of continued support and cooperation between the two sister countries. Dr. Anwar Mohammed Gargash also expressed the need for broader cooperation between the two countries in other vital sectors in Sierra Leone, including agri-business, fisheries, among others.

In furtherance of concretizing the longstanding bilateral relations, a release circulated by the African Press Organization(APO) on behalf of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ation of Sierra Leone last night, other issues were also discussed relating to economic and technical cooperation in the fields of infrastructure developments, like roads, the recently awarded IRENA/ADFD “Solar Park Freetown Project”, water resource management, human resource development  and the establishment of a full Sierra Leone diplomatic mission in Abu Dhabi.

Dr. Samura Kamara and delegation were in Abu Dhabi for a special climate meeting hosted by the United Nations and the UAE from 4-5 May.  The two-day meeting at the Abu Dhabi Ascent, an international summit was a high-level climate change meeting attended by UN Secretary-General, Ban Ki-moon, former US Vice-President, Al Gore, former UK Prime Minister, Tony Blair, former President of Mexico Felipe Calderón, senior cabinet government ministers from different parts of the world, business and civil society leaders. It was also a preparatory meeting for the climate summit to be held in September 23, 2014 in New York.

All the meetings attended by the Sierra Leone delegation were very successful and beneficial for Sierra Leone, Siray Alpha Timbo concludes.
